Description

n-(1-Methyl-3-Phenylpropylidene)Methanamine is a specialized organic compound featuring a methanimine functional group. This chemical serves as a valuable intermediate in advanced organic synthesis, enabling the construction of complex nitrogen-containing molecular frameworks. It is primarily utilized by research and development chemists in the pharmaceutical and agrochemical sectors for the synthesis of novel active ingredients and fine chemicals.

Basic Information

Product Name n-(1-Methyl-3-Phenylpropylidene)Methanamine
CAS No. 29666-60-2
Molecular Formula C11H15N
Molecular Weight 161.24 g/mol
Synonyms N-(1-Methyl-3-phenylpropylidene)methanamine; Methanamine, N-(1-methyl-3-phenylpropylidene)-; 1-Methyl-3-phenylpropylidene methylamine; N-(1-Methyl-3-phenylpropylidene)methylamine; (1-Methyl-3-phenylpropylidene)methylamine; N-Methyl-1-phenyl-3-butanimine

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ated area at room temperature (15-25°C). This compound is easily oxidized and should be handled under an inert atmosphere for long-term storage or after opening to maintain stability and purity. Keep away from heat, sparks, and open flame.
